// INVOICE_RENDER_DPI
//
// On-call note: the Lanternfall PDF renderer rasterizes embedded logos at
// this DPI. Values above 300 triple memory use per worker and caused the
// OOM pages on the Westbrook queue last quarter. If invoice rendering
// stalls, check this constant before restarting workers. The build where
// 300 was validated as safe appears below.

build token for tawif-bahip: htk31_68bba16e1afabfef4ecc69408c06f16

New starter — support team, night-shift access. Confirm the starter appears on the Lanefield Tower after-hours roster before their first overnight shift. Walk them through the rear lobby entry procedure and the sign-in tablet at the security post. Once the roster entry is verified, issue night access using the door-pass code below.

turnstile pass: bdg-YEOZLM-79341408

### Runbook: InkMill Markdown Pipeline — Renderer Stall

If rendered previews stop updating, first check the InkMill worker queue depth; a stall above five minutes means the sanitizer stage is wedged. Drain the queue with `inkmill drain --safe`, then restart workers one at a time to preserve cache warmth. Record the restart in the incident log, and include the build token printed below.

trace token, bawig-yageg: htk6_3563df